Popravak: Nema dovoljno resursa USB kontrolera



Isprobajte Naš Instrument Za Uklanjanje Problema

Neki korisnici Windowsa vide ' Nema dovoljno resursa za USB kontroler ”Pogreška prilikom priključivanja uređaja / periferne opreme unutar USB priključka. Izvještava se da se to najčešće događa s USB 3.0 priključcima. Problem nije specifičan za određenu verziju sustava Windows, jer je prijavljen u sustavima Windows 7, Windows 8.1 i Windows 10.



Nema dovoljno resursa USB kontrolera



Što uzrokuje pogrešku 'Nema dovoljno resursa USB kontrolera'?

Istražili smo ovaj određeni problem gledajući različita korisnička izvješća i strategije rješavanja koje su najviše pogođeni korisnici iskoristili za rješavanje problema.



Na temelju naših istraga, problem se rijetko odnosi na snagu ili propusnost. Najvjerojatnije nailazite na ovu poruku o pogrešci zbog ograničenja EndPointa.

Što je USB krajnja točka?

Krajnja točka najosnovniji je oblik USB komunikacije. Krajnja točka prenosit će podatke u samo jednom smjeru (ili od glavnog računala do uređaja ili obrnuto). Zbog toga postoje dvije vrste krajnjih točaka (OUT i IN).

Kada spojite USB uređaj, računalo će stvoriti niz krajnjih točaka (kanala koji se izvode na uređaj ili s njega). Flash pogoni upotrebljavat će 3-4 krajnje točke, gdje bi slušalice i drugi senzori mogli koristiti do 10 ulaznih i izlaznih krajnjih točaka.



Imajući ovo na umu, postoje tri glavne situacije koje mogu prouzročiti „ Nema dovoljno resursa za USB kontroler 'pogreška:

  • Premašeno je ograničenje USB kontrolera - Ako upotrebljavate puno USB uređaja koji koriste puno EndPointsa, možda ćete vidjeti ovu poruku o pogrešci jer ste premašili dostupni broj EndPointova. Imajte na umu da USB 3.0 kontroleri imaju ograničenje od 96 krajnjih točaka po kontroleru na Intel XHCI kontrolerima, dok AM4 kontroleri podržavaju 254 krajnje točke.
  • Korištenje krajnjih točaka USB priključka premašilo je ograničenje - Većina USB kontrolera ograničena je na 16 IN & 16 OUT krajnjih točaka za svaki dostupan port. No budući da će većina uređaja koristiti prvenstveno IN EndPoints, ponestat će vam ih prilično brzo. Zbog toga možete koristiti USB priključke samo u ograničenoj mjeri.
  • Snaga koju crpe USB uređaji premašuje maksimalni kapacitet - Ako se s ovim problemom susrećete na prijenosnom računalu ili prijenosnom računalu, vrlo je vjerojatno da količina energije koju crpe USB uređaji premašuje maksimalni kapacitet. U ovom slučaju problem će riješiti upotreba priključne stanice ili USB-a s vlastitim izvorom napajanja.

Ako naiđete na ' Nema dovoljno resursa za USB kontroler I tražite neke metode koje će vam omogućiti da riješite problem ili zaobiđete ovaj članak, pružit će vam nekoliko vodiča za rješavanje problema.

Dolje ćete pronaći zbirku metoda koje su drugi korisnici u sličnoj situaciji uspješno koristili kako bi riješili problem. Da biste ostali učinkoviti, savjetujemo vam da slijedite metode redoslijedom kojim su predstavljene.

Metoda 1: Premještanje nekih uređaja na uobičajeni USB 2.0 priključak

Ako naiđete na ovaj problem na USB 3.0 kontroleru, moći ćete zaobići pogrešku premještanjem nekih uređaja na klasični 2.0 priključak. Ako pokušavate povezati hardver koji koristi puno krajnjih točaka (VR slušalice, 7.1 slušalice), možda ćete doći u napast da koristite USB 3.0 čvorište kako biste uživali u svim blagodatima koje donosi noviji protokol prijenosa.

Ali USB čvorišta mogu se koristiti samo ograničeno, jer ćete prilično brzo premašiti ograničenje krajnje točke 16 IN (samo spajanjem VR slušalice + 7.1 slušalice ). Srećom, ovaj problem možete jednostavno zaobići samo povezivanjem jednog od svojih uređaja na uobičajeni USB 2.0 priključak.

Priključivanje tipkovnice u 2.0 USB priključak

Pokušajte uređaje kojima su najviše potrebne brzine prijenosa prepustiti USB 3.0 priključku i premjestiti stariji uređaj na USB 2.0 priključak.

Čim prijeđete ispod ograničenja od 16 EndPointa, ' Nema dovoljno resursa za USB kontroler ”Pogreška se više ne bi smjela pojaviti.

2. metoda: Korištenje priključne stanice ili USB čvorišta s vlastitim izvorom napajanja

Ako se ovaj problem susrećete na prijenosnom računalu / prijenosnom računalu, velika je vjerojatnost da problem dolazi od ukupne količine energije koja se crpi iz USB priključaka.

Ako ne možete ograničiti broj uređaja koji napajaju vaše USB priključke, možete riješiti ' Nema dovoljno resursa za USB kontroler ”Pogreška kupnjom priključne stanice ili USB čvorišta s vlastitim izvorom napajanja (napajani USB čvorište).

Kupnja POWERED USB čvorišta

Priključne stanice obično su skuplje (preko 50 USD), pa ako tražite jeftino zaobilazno rješenje, lako možete pronaći Powered USB Hub i cijenu od 15 USD.

3. metoda: Ponovna instalacija kontrolera univerzalne serijske sabirnice

Kao što su neki korisnici izvijestili, do ovog posebnog problema može doći i ako je upravljački program USB kontrolera loše instaliran ili je na neki način oštećen. Možda ćete moći riješiti ' Nema dovoljno resursa za USB kontroler ”Pogreška pomoću Upravitelja uređaja za ponovnu instalaciju upravljačkog programa za USB kontroler.

Evo kratkog vodiča kako to učiniti:

  1. Pritisnite Windows tipka + R da biste otvorili dijaloški okvir Pokreni. Zatim upišite 'Devmgmt.msc' i pritisnite Unesi otvoriti se Upravitelj uređaja .

    Pokrenite upravitelj uređaja pomoću dijaloškog okvira Pokreni

  2. Iznutra Upravitelj uređaja , proširite Univerzalna serijska sabirnica kontrolera, desnom tipkom miša pritisnite svoj USB host kontroler i kliknite Deinstalirajte uređaj . Ako imate dva različita USB host kontrolera, deinstalirajte oba.

    Deinstaliranje USB kontrolera hosta iz Upravitelja uređaja

  3. Ponovo pokrenite računalo. Pri sljedećem pokretanju, Windows će automatski ponovo instalirati upravljački program upravljačkog programa USB Host koji nedostaje.

Ako „ Nema dovoljno resursa za USB kontroler ”Pogreška se još uvijek događa, prijeđite na sljedeću metodu u nastavku.

Metoda 4: Onemogućavanje opcije načina XHCI iz postavke BIOS-a

Ekstremno rješenje koje će najvjerojatnije riješiti problem 'Nema dovoljno resursa za USB kontroler' pogreška s USB-om je onemogućavanje opcije xHCI Mode iz postavki BIOS-a. Ali ako to učinite automatski, svi su vaši USB 3.0 priključci vraćeni na USB 2.0.

Ako je ovo žrtva koju ste spremni podnijeti kako biste riješili poruku pogreške, evo kako onemogućiti Način Intel xHCI opcija:

  1. Ponovo pokrenite računalo i više puta pritisnite Tipka za postavljanje tijekom početnog zaslona dok ne pristupite postavkama BIOS-a vašeg računala.
    pritisnite tipku za ulazak u setup ili bios

    Pritisnite [tipku] za ulaz u postavke

    Bilješka: Tipka za postavljanje obično je prikazana na početnoj tipki za pokretanje, ali ako je ne vidite, na mreži potražite određene korake za unos postavki BIOS-a (na temelju modela prijenosnog računala / matične ploče)
  2. Kad uđete u postavke BIOS-a, idite na Napredna tab i potražite opciju s imenom USB EHCI otklanjanje pogrešaka pod, ispod Opcije uređaja . Omogućivanjem ove opcije onemogućit će se xHCI kontroler koji na kraju rješava poruku pogreške.

    Onemogućavanje opcije XHCI Mode

    Bilješka: Te će se postavke razlikovati ovisno o vašem proizvođaču. Ovu postavku možete pronaći pod drugim nazivom, uključujući XHCI način pokretanja, EHCI Hand-OFF ili xHCI način.

  3. Nakon što onemogućite xHCI kontroler, spremite izmjene i dopustite računalu da se normalno pokrene.
  4. Pri sljedećem pokretanju više ne biste trebali vidjeti 'Nema dovoljno resursa za USB kontroler' pogreška.
4 minute čitanja